NettetThey weigh between 10 and 24 grams and they are typically 119 to 222 mm long, no longer than house mice. Tail length varies in different populations and ranges from 45 mm to 105 mm. Deer mice that live in woodlands are typically larger and have larger tails and feet than deer mice that live in prairies. Deer mice have round and slender bodies. They don't usually like bright lights, but a mouse might sometimes be seen during the day, especially if its nest has been … NettetA: Some species of mice do indeed live in trees, including the deer mouse and dormouse. Tree-dwelling mice often have longer tails to help with their balance and climbing. Depending on the species, they might build a round nest high up in the tree, like the dormouse, or fashion a nest out of a hollow cavity in the tree, like the deer mouse.

Deer mice are 2¾ to 4” long, with 2 to 5” tails. They’re bi-colored with white belly fur and reddish-brown (deer-colored) back fur. Compared to house mice, deer mice are smaller, brighter, longer, and skinnier. Deer mouse tails are covered in short hair, while house mice tails are hairless. terrasse kraainemNettet22. feb. 2024 · Deer mice survive, and thrive, in forests, grasslands, prairie, shrubs, mountains, basins, agricultural areas, and city fields.
